Google to invest $40 billion in new data centers in Texas, Bloomberg News reports
Core Insights - Alphabet's Google plans to invest $40 billion in the construction of three new data centers in Texas by 2027 [1] Investment Details - The investment of $40 billion is aimed at expanding Google's data center infrastructure [1] - The new data centers are part of a broader strategy to enhance cloud services and data processing capabilities [1] Timeline - The investment will be executed through 2027, indicating a long-term commitment to the Texas region [1]
